Drama show against female foeticide
Khanna, February 16
A drama to make the public aware of female foeticide was presented at the AS College for Women here last evening. The drama, ''Dairey'', was organised by the Khanna Vikas Club in association with the National Theatre Arts Society (NTAS) and the North Zone Culture Centre
(NZCC), Patiala.
Delay in DA merger
notification irks staff
Ludhiana, February 16
Union Finance Minister Jaswant Singh’s announcement to merge 50 per cent of DA with basic pay of Central Government Employees as per the Fifth Pay Commission’s recommendation has been hailed by employees’ organisations throughout the country. However, the delay in the issuance of the notification has irked the employees and the pensioners as well.
